- The CBHC Child and Adolescent Psychiatrist provides team-based, direct clinical services to children and adolescents and their families served by Advocates’ CBHC, including evaluating medical and psychosocial conditions, collaboratively developing and implementing treatment plans, prescribing medication as appropriate, and monitoring and evaluating treatment progress.

- Provide on-call responsibilities, same day triage, and consultation to persons served, team members, and other staff, as appropriate and needed, including through Urgent Care, Adult Community Crisis Stabilization and Adult Mobile Crisis Intervention.
- Board certified in child psychiatry by the American Board of Psychiatry and Neurology (candidates may be accepted if board eligible, if the candidate demonstrates to the satisfaction of the Medical Director comparable experience and competence).
- Current, valid, unrestricted license to practice medicine in the Commonwealth of Massachusetts.
